/glossary — Glossary entry / index generator
Glossaries do double duty: they capture definition-stage informational traffic AND function as the highest-density internal-linking hub on a site. A well-built glossary entry links to 5–10 commercial pages from a single page — distributing link equity downstream without any user-visible link spam. This skill builds both the individual entries and the index.

Step 6 — Wireframe (glossary-entry-specific):
- Hero: "[Term]" as H1. No prefix, no marketing tagline — just the term.
- Quick definition (the first sentence after H1): "[Term] is [definition]." Direct. Self-contained (passes AI-search self-contained-facts test). One sentence, max 30 words. This is the snippet Google + LLMs cite.
- Extended definition (200–400 words): the longer explanation. Where the term came from, how it's used in this industry, what it's NOT (common misconceptions).
- Example section (80–200 words): one concrete in-context example. Stories.md material works well here if relevant.
- Related terms section (required, hub function): 5–10 internally-linked terms — to other glossary entries AND to commercial pages where the term appears. Format: bulleted list, each item is "[Linked term]" + 8–15 word descriptor.
- "In context" links (required): 3–5 anchor-text-rich links to commercial / service / blog pages on the site that USE this term. This is where the link-equity distribution happens.
- FAQ: 3–5 Qs — "Is [term] the same as [synonym]?", "When did [term] originate?", common misconceptions.
- NO conversion CTA — glossary entries are pure informational, conversion happens via the "in context" links.

Step 8 — Voice (glossary-specific extras):
- Definitions MUST be self-contained — each entry stands alone without requiring the reader to know the broader context. Critical for AI-search citation.
- Tone is encyclopedic, not promotional. The skill refuses if the draft slips into marketing voice.
- Every definition that cites authority needs the citation (date accessed + URL or DOI for academic sources).
- No opinions in glossary entries — opinions go on blog posts, glossary is definitional.
- AI-search rules: self-contained-facts rule applies aggressively. Q+A density via the FAQ; citation-friendly chunking via 1-sentence quick-definition + 3-sentence-max paragraphs in extended definition.
